in ,

Where to Eat in Venice, Italy

Are you going on an extraordinary vacation in Venice, Italy? If so, you must be so excited to go on a gondola ride across the waters of Venice!

table set on the waterside at Venice restaurants

You will love seeing the gorgeous Italian architecture and talking to the locals. You should visit the beautiful St. Mark’s Basilica to see the amazing art and the incredible domes.

In addition, you will love walking across the Rialto Bridge and watching the boats and gondolas passing by.

Another reason to visit Italy is to enjoy its delicious food.

Once you get hungry, you’ll want to see the best restaurants in Venice. The eateries here include tasty pasta, red wines, and seafood options. Ready to learn more?

Check out my list of the best restaurants in Venice below!

La Zucca

Sestiere Santa Croce 1762, 30135 Venezia VE, Italy
Phone: +39 041 524 1570
Visit Website

You will find the La Zucca restaurant close to the Mocenigo Palace-Museum and only a few streets over from the Gelato di Natura ice cream shop.

The eatery is on the corner of Calle Larga and Calle dello Spezier streets. At the restaurant, you can enjoy lunch or dinner on most days except for Sunday.

My favorite dishes at the trendy and laidback La Zucca restaurant include the savory duck with sweet apple slices and the creamy pumpkin soup.

If you’re looking for a great Italian plate of food, try the cheesy zucchini lasagna. For dessert, I loved the sweet and delicious ice cream with blueberries and a sweet sauce.

Trattoria Al Gatto Nero

Via Giudecca, 88, 30142 Venezia VE, Italy
Phone: +39 041 730120
Visit Website

If you would like to have a waterfront view when dining, then check out the Trattoria Al Gatto Nero restaurant.

You can go shopping in the neighborhood, as there are numerous fun stores and shops to roam around. You can visit the Sogni e Gemme di Silvia shop or the Orchidea collection clothing store.

The upscale seafood restaurant has been around since 1946 and serves incredible dishes like antipasti, grilled clams and scallops, spaghetti with tomato or meat sauce, and mixed grilled fish.

You will also enjoy the local Venetian pasta dish. My favorite dessert here was the sweet and creamy gelato. 

Al Covo

Campiello de la Pescaria, 3968, 30122 Venezia VE, Italy
Phone: +39 041 522 3812
Visit Website

The Al Covo restaurant sits close to the Venetian Arsenal, which is a historical shipyard founded during the 12th century. You will also see the San Giovanni in Bragora Catholic church nearby.

You will love the rustic and charming restaurant, as it has tasty, fresh, and local seafood dishes produced by Chef and owner Cesare Benelli.

See also  Must-Try Indian Restaurants in San Francisco

Benelli first founded the restaurant in 1987 and has been serving locally-served ingredients with wonderful extra-virgin olive oils ever since.

My fave Mediterranean dishes here include a deep-fried medley of shellfish, fish, and veggies.

Ristorante Glam

Calle Tron, 1961, 30135 Venezia VE, Italy
Phone: +39 041 523 5676
Visit Website

Are you looking for a waterfront restaurant with incredible chefs?

Ristorante Glam received two Michelin stars in November 2019 and its chefs include Michelin multi-starred chef Enrico Bartolini and Resident Chef Donato Ascani.

The eatery is right by the Fondazione Prada art gallery and the Mocenigo Palace Museum. A few of the best dishes I enjoyed at Ristorante Glam include smoked cuttlefish along with shrimp, spaghetti, and sesame seeds.

You will also absolutely love tasting the grilled lamb with artichokes and mint. If you’re looking for an Italian dish, try the creamy and savory linguine with spicy pepper.

La Palanca

Fondamenta Sant’Eufemia, 448, 30133 Venezia VE, Italy
Phone: +39 041 528 7719

La Palanca is a wonderful waterfront restaurant located right in the restaurant district. Here, you will see numerous eateries like Trattoria Ai Cacciatori, Ostaria Ae Botti, and Ristorante Da Crea.

You can also enjoy the nearby Itaca Art Studio di Monica Martin art gallery and the Teatro Junghans performing arts theater.

At the lovely and welcoming restaurant, I loved tasting the Mediterranean seafood dishes. The authentic Italian food will blow your mind.

You are sure to love trying the seafood antipasti dish, flavorful grilled fish, and creamy pasta with squid and artichokes. You won’t regret it!

L’Osteria di Santa Marina

Campo Santa Marina, 5911, 30122 Venezia VE, Italy
Phone: +39 041 528 5239
Visit Website

The L’Osteria di Santa Marina sits right by the Church of San Lio and the Coop supermarket. You will also find numerous other eateries nearby like the Pasticceria Ponte delle Paste Venezia cake shop and the Osteria Al Portego restaurant.

The locally sourced foods here are truly authentic and Venetian-based. The upscale restaurant serves beautiful dishes via both indoor and outdoor dining.

A few amazing dishes here include the cuttlefish with tomatoes and potatoes along with the cold spaghetti with red prawns and pistachio.

You will also adore the ceviche with mango, curry chutney, and almond milk.

Caffè Quadri San Marco, 121, 30124 Venezia VE, Italy
Phone: +39 041 522 2105
Visit Website

The Caffè Quadri stands right near St. Mark’s Square and a few blocks away from the famous Biblioteca Nazionale Marciana library.

The Giardini Reali also stands close to the coffee shop. Furthermore, you can check out the Museo Correr art museum or the Olivetti Exhibition center.

The fun, trendy, and upscale restaurant serves amazing food. My favorites include the fresh caviar and the flaky croissants filled with sweet chocolate cream.

See also  Where to Get Vegan Food in Portland

The burrata with dill and cheese is also a great Italian dish. For drinks, I enjoyed sipping on the very caffeinated double shot espresso, the sweet caffe latte, and the cappuccino with almond milk.


Fondamenta di Santa Caterina, 3, 30142 Venezia VE, Italy
Phone: +39 041 527 2281
Visit Website

The waterfront Venissa restaurant sits by the Sarta Boutique Riparazione Abiti dress shop, the Trattoria alla Maddalena eatery, and the Cimitero di Burano cemetery.

The upscale Michelin star restaurant will provide you with a peaceful environment and a wonderful ambiance.

The dishes here are authentic with fresh ingredients, locally-grown vegetables, and wild herbs. Every tasty plate of food is paired with the perfect glass of wine.

You will enjoy the seafood and fish dishes along with the savory vegetables and soups. You can even choose to dine on a boat while enjoying the dining service. Make a reservation today!

Al Grill

santa croce, 2097, 30135 Venezia VE, Italy
Phone: +39 041 319 4621
Visit Website

You can check out the Al Grill restaurant by the Ca’ Pesaro International Gallery of Modern Art museum as well as the Fondazione Prada art gallery.

The eatery stands a few streets away from the beautiful Ponte delle Tette bridge. The laidback and casual restaurant serves incredible dishes of steaks, potatoes, and grilled vegetables.

The chefs here also experiment with seafood options like sardines and creamy cod. You can also have a plate of savory and spicy meatballs with cheeses and spaghetti.

Pair your food with a flavorful glass of wine to make the perfect meal. 

Ristorante Wisteria

San Polo 2908, 30125 Venezia VE, Italy
Phone: +39 041 524 3373
Visit Website

Ristorante Wisteria is in a great location right by the Campo San Tomà landmark, the Scuola Grande di San Rocco art museum, and the incredible Leonardo da Vinci Museum in Venice.

You can dine indoors or outdoors at the Michelin star, upscale restaurant. Ristorante Wisteria provides foods that will amaze your senses.

The amazing flavors won’t let you down! You can enjoy all sorts of fish dishes, vegetables, and savory meats.

You can have as many as six to eight courses when dining here. Ask the chef to pair your dish with a wonderful glass of wine.

Ai Mercanti

Corte Coppo, 4346/a, 30124 Venezia VE, Italy
Phone: +39 041 523 8269
Visit Website

You can visit the Ai Mercanti restaurant in the amazing neighborhood of the Palazzo Contarini del Bovolo landmark and the Palazzo Corner Contarini Dei Cavalli attraction.

The Scuola Grande Confraternita di S.Teodoro is also only a few blocks away. You can roam around St. Mark’s Square before moving toward the upscale and trendy Ai Mercanti restaurant.

See also  7 Foods They Eat for Breakfast in the Netherlands

Here, you will enjoy the tasty and fresh ingredients sourced locally in Venice. Some of the best dishes include the Antipasti with guacamole, the spaghetti and fettuccine plates, and the savory hamburger with a delicious barbecue salsa.

Alle Corone

Hotel Ai Reali, Calle Seconda de la Fava, 5527, 30122 Venezia VE, Italy
Phone: +39 041 523 2222
Visit Website

The Alle Corone restaurant sits right by the Church of San Lio along with the Fondazione Querini Stampalia fine arts museum and the Museo di Palazzo Grimani art museum. After checking out the amazing art scene of Italy, visit the upscale Alle Corone restaurant.

Here, you will enjoy the authentic flavors and savory ingredients. Chef Mauro Cautiello uses seasonal ingredients and loads of creativity when cooking these dishes.

A few of my favorite dishes here include the prawn tartare along with the spaghetti with mackerel and tomatoes.

For the Mediterranean and Italian-based dishes, take a taste of the risotto with zucchini and mussels.

Ristorante San Silvestro

Rio Terà S. Silvestro, 1022B, 30125 Venezia VE, Italy
Phone: +39 041 260 1787

You can locate the Ristorante San Silvestro eatery near the San Silvestro Catholic church and a few blocks from the Chiesa di San Giacomo di Rialto Catholic church.

You can also check out the gorgeous San Polo tourist attraction a block away from the restaurant. You will love the locally-sourced cuisine from Ristorante San Silvestro.

The most amazing dishes served here include the scallops and lobster linguine, the pasta with duck ragu, and the beef carpaccio with arugula.

I enjoyed the seafood options and the Mediterranean dishes the most.

Osteria Enoteca Ai Artisti

Fondamenta della toletta 1169 abc, 30123 Venezia VE, Italy
Phone: +39 041 523 8944
Visit Website

The Osteria Enoteca Ai Artisti restaurant stands a few blocks away from the Gallerie dell’Accademia art museum, the Peggy Guggenheim Collection museum, and the historic Squero di San Trovaso boatyard.

The upscale eatery serves a wide collection of wines along with fresh ingredients from local markets. The family-run restaurant has an impressive chef and owner Francesca Ciancio who is passionate about cooking and wines.

You are sure to enjoy the delicious meats, pasta, and seafood options at the Osteria Enoteca Ai Artisti restaurant.


Salizzada dei Greci, 3303, 30122 Venezia VE, Italy
Phone: +39 041 241 1128
Visit Website

The Local restaurant sits by the Scuola di San Giorgio degli Schiavoni tourist attraction and the Chiesa di San Lorenzo Catholic church. The Greek Orthodox Church of Saint George of the Greeks also stands close to the Local eatery.

The laidback and casual restaurant serves delicious dishes like cheese courses, shrimp with herring caviar, and spaghetti with clams.

Another tasty course includes pork with spring onions and tofu. The chef here will pair your fave dish with a classy glass of wine. You won’t regret grabbing dinner at the Local eatery.

Leave a Reply

Your email address will not be published. Required fields are marked *

Written by Brian Nagele

Brian attended West Virginia University, then started his career in the IT industry before following his passion for marketing and hospitality. He has over 20 years experience in the restaurant and bar industry.

As a former restaurant owner, he knows about running a food business and loves to eat and enjoy cocktails on a regular basis. He constantly travels to new cities tasting and reviewing the most popular spots.

Follow him on LinkedIn, Instagram, Quora, Google Guide and Facebook.